1. Vaishno Devi Temple

The Vaishno Devi Temple, located in the Trikuta Mountains of Jammu and Kashmir at an elevation of over 5,000 feet, is one of the most sacrosanct locations in India. The temple, which is dedicated to Goddess Kali, Goddess Saraswati, and Goddess Lakshmi, is situated within a grotto. According to legend, the goddess assumed the guise of Goddess Kali in order to defeat the tantric Bhairon Nath.

2. Chamunda Devi

The Chamunda Devi temple, situated on the shores of the River Baner in Himachal Pradesh, is renowned for its distinctive, vibrant architecture. It is situated a few kilometers from Palampur. The temple is home to idols of Hanumanji and Bhairo on either side of the goddess, who is depicted in the wrathful guise.

3. Jwala Devi

The Jwala Devi monastery, located in Himachal Pradesh, is renowned for its natural flames that operate without the use of fuel. It is situated 30 kilometers from the Kangra valley. The temple is dedicated to the nine incarnations of Goddess Durga, who are symbolized by the flames that emanate from one of the boulders. The goddess’s power is believed to be manifested by these flames by her devotees.

4. Kalka Devi Temple

The Kalka Devi Temple, situated in South Delhi near Nehru Place, is a favored destination for devotees who are in search of the blessings of Goddess Durga.. The temple is renowned for its unique evening tantric aarti and is estimated to be over 300 years old.

5. Mansa Devi Temple

The Mansa Devi Temple, which is situated in Haridwar, Uttarakhand, is located on the Bilwa Parvat, a portion of the Sivalik Hills. Goddess Mansa, the fulfiller of wishes, is believed by devotees to have originated from the intellect of the sage Kashyap. A thread is tied around a tree within the temple premises by pilgrims, who then untie it once their wishes have been granted.

6. Durga Temple

The Durga Temple, an 18th-century shrine constructed by a Bengali monarch, is situated in Uttar Pradesh, near Varanasi. The Nagara style of architecture is evident in the temple’s multi-tiered shikhara. The locals are believed to be zealously protected by the goddess from any external influence by devotees.

7. Devi Patan Temple

It is believed that the right shoulder of Sati, Lord Shiva’s consort, collapsed at Devi Patan Temple, which is located 70 km from Gonda in Uttar Pradesh. King Vikramaditya constructed the temple, which was subsequently renovated by King Suheldeo. A grand fair is conducted in the vicinity of the temple during Navratri, and the divinity of Pir Ratan Nath from Nepal is also revered.

8. Chinese Kali Temple

During Kali Puja, the local Chinese community visits a distinctive Chinese Kali Temple in Tangra, Kolkata. A Bengali Brahmin pandit oversees the temple, which is over sixty years old. Prasad is provided to devotees in the form of rice, vegetable preparations, and noodles.

9. Kamakhya Temple

One of the most significant Shakti Peethas in India, the Kamakhya Temple is situated on the Nilachal Hill, eight kilometers from Guwahati in Assam. In the cave sanctuary, devotees can observe the goddess, who is adorned with flowers and draped in a sari. It is also recognized for the Ambubachi festival, which commemorates the goddess’s fecundity.

10. Adhar Devi Temple

The Adhar Devi Temple is situated within a grotto in Mount Abu, Rajasthan. The shrine, which is also referred to as the Arbuda Devi Temple, is reputed to have discovered the goddess’s idol suspended in mid-air during its construction. In order to access the shrine, devotees must ascend approximately 365 steps and crawl through the grotto.

11. Karni Mata Temple

The Karni Mata Temple, which is located in Bikaner, Rajasthan, is renowned for its distinctive inhabitants: rodents. The temple is dedicated to Karni Mata, who is regarded as an incarnation of the Goddess Durga. Legend has it that after her youngest son perished, she revived him and subsequently transformed into the Goddess Durga.

12. Ambaji Temple

The Ambaji Temple, located on the Abu Road in Gujarat, is renowned for its distinctive triangular-shaped Vishwa Yantra, which is a representation of the deity. The temple is a popular destination for tourists on full moon evenings. It is a widely held belief that the heart of Sati, Lord Shiva’s consort, collapsed at this location, rendering it an original Shakti Peeth.

13. Durga Parameshwari Temple

The Durga Parameshwari Temple, which is situated in the center of the river in Kateel, Karnataka, is a distinctive temple. Pujas are conducted daily at the temple, which is dedicated to Goddess Durga and boasts a vast rock known as Goddess Rakteshwari. The shrine also contains a deity of the Goddess Chamundi.

14. Kanaka Durga Temple

The Kanaka Durga Temple, which is located on the Indrakiladri hill in Vijayawada, Andhra Pradesh, is dedicated to the deity Kanaka Durga, who is known for her benevolence and power. The temple is renowned for its potent divinity and is regarded as the preferred residence of the goddess and her consort, Malleswara.

15. Goddess Bhagavathi Temple

The Goddess Bhagavathi Temple is situated at the convergence of the three seas in Kanyakumari, Tamil Nadu. The temple, which is estimated to be over two thousand years old, is dedicated to the deity who was created by Lord Shiva in order to vanquish the demon Banasura.

16. Dakshineswar Kali Temple

The Dakshineswar Kali Temple, situated in Kolkata, West Bengal, is dedicated to Ma Bhavatarini, an incarnation of Goddess Kali. The temple, which was constructed in 1847 by Rani Rashmoni, is renowned for serving as the spiritual residence of Ram Krishna Paramahamsa.

17. Bhadrakali Temple

The Bhadrakali Temple, located in Warangal, Telangana, is renowned for its fierce-looking deity idol. A square-shaped stone carving of the deity with eight hands, each holding a distinct weapon, is located within the temple. The temple is situated in the vicinity of a lake and natural granite formations.

18. Naina Devi Temple

The Naina Devi Temple, situated on a hilltop in the Bilaspur district of Himachal Pradesh, is dedicated to Maa Naina Devi, one of the manifestations of Maa Shakti. Mata Sati’s eyeballs are said to have fallen in one of the 51 Shaktipeeths.

19. Danteshwari Temple

The Danteshwari Temple, located in Dantewada town, Chhattisgarh, is dedicated to Danteshwari Devi, one of the manifestations of Mother Goddess. The temple is constructed on the site where the molar of Sati, Lord Shiva’s consort, was lost. Danteshwari Devi’s idol is paraded throughout the city during the Dusshera festival, drawing thousands of devotees.

20. Shri Kalika Devi Temple

The Shri Kalika Devi Temple is located in the Belgaum district of Karnataka and is dedicated to Maa Kali. It is an immensely popular holy shrine dedicated to Goddess Kali in the state. The Durga Temple in Aihole, another renowned temple of Goddess Durga, is situated in the Bagalkot district of Karnataka.

21. Mahalaxmi Temple

The Mahalaxmi Temple, one of the 51 Shakti Peethas, is situated in Kolhapur, Maharashtra. The temple is renowned for its Kirnotsav festival, during which the sun’s rays touch the deity’s feet at twilight. The temple also houses an idol of the goddess crafted from precious black stone.
